The implantable pumps market is expected to register a CAGR of approx. 5.7% over the period of 2023-2030. Implantable pumps are medical devices designed to deliver a controlled amount of medication or fluids directly into the body. These pumps are typically implanted under the skin and are used for various therapeutic purposes, such as pain management, chemotherapy, and insulin delivery for diabetes. The growing demand for implantable pumps can be attributed to the increasing incidence of chronic diseases such as cardiovascular diseases, cancer, etc. are the key factors which boost the adoption around the globe. For instance, according to the CDC, One person dies every 33 seconds in the United States from cardiovascular disease. About 695,000 people in the United States died from heart disease in 2021-that's 1 in every 5 deaths. Furthermore, ongoing advancements in technology, including miniaturization, improved battery life, and enhanced programmability, can make these devices more efficient and user-friendly, expanding their applications, have been a key driver. Moreover, implantable pumps plays a crucial role in oncology for the detection and evaluation of tumours. The rising incidence of cancer cases worldwide has driven the demand for implantable pumps procedures. In 2021, cancer remained a significant healthcare concern.

Based on the product type, the market has been categorized into patient-controlled analgesia (pca) pump, enteral pump, insulin pump, elastomeric pump, and syringe pump. Among them, the insulin pump segment is expected to grow at a higher CAGR in the market. PCA pumps are designed to provide more efficient pain management by allowing patients to receive smaller, more frequent doses of pain medication. This can lead to better pain control and improved patient outcomes.

Based on the application, the market has been categorized into oncology, pediatrics/neonatology, gastroenterology, hematology, and diabetes. Among them, the oncology segment is expected to grow at a higher CAGR in the market. Implantable pumps are often used for pain management in cancer patients. These devices can deliver controlled and continuous doses of pain medication directly to the affected area, providing more targeted relief. Furthermore, some implantable pumps are designed for intrathecal drug delivery, which can be crucial in delivering chemotherapy drugs directly to the cerebrospinal fluid around the spinal cord. This targeted approach can be more effective in treating certain types of cancers.

Based on the end-user, the market has been categorized into hospitals and clinics, ambulatory surgical centres, home healthcare. Among them, the hospitals and clinics category is to witness higher adoption of implantable pumps during the forecast period. The hospitals segment is a key driver of the implantable pumps market due Implantable pumps are often used in the treatment of chronic diseases such as chronic pain, diabetes, and cancer. As the prevalence of these conditions continues to rise, there is an increasing demand for implantable pump devices.
